latex中\begin{figure}语法插入图片
时间: 2024-02-22 09:56:39 浏览: 235
在 LaTeX 中,可以通过使用 `graphicx` 宏包来插入图片。`figure` 环境可以将图片和其标题和标签作为一个整体进行引用和管理。
下面是一个简单的示例代码:
```
\documentclass{article}
\usepackage{graphicx}
\begin{document}
\begin{figure}
\centering
\includegraphics[width=0.6\textwidth]{example-image-a}
\caption{这是一张图片的标题}
\label{fig:example}
\end{figure}
在图~\ref{fig:example} 中,我们可以看到一张漂亮的图片。
\end{document}
```
其中,`\includegraphics` 命令用于插入图片,`width` 参数指定了图片的宽度,`\caption` 命令用于设置图片标题,`\label` 命令用于设置图片标签,`figure` 环境将图片和其标题和标签封装在一起,并且通过 `\ref` 命令进行引用。
需要注意的是,图片文件需要与 LaTeX 源代码文件在同一目录下。如果需要插入多个子图,可以使用 `subfigure` 环境或者 `subcaption` 宏包。
相关问题
在latex中插入图片的语法
在LaTeX中插入图片的语法如下:
```
\usepackage{graphicx} %导言区中引入graphicx宏包
...
\begin{figure}[htbp] %插入图片的开始
\centering %居中对齐
\includegraphics[width=0.8\textwidth]{图片文件名} %插入图片的命令
\caption{图片标题} %图片标题
\label{fig:图片标签} %图片标签,用于引用该图片
\end{figure} %插入图片的结束
```
其中,`\usepackage{graphicx}`是导言区中引入graphicx宏包,`\includegraphics[width=0.8\textwidth]{图片文件名}`是插入图片的命令,`width=0.8\textwidth`表示设置图片宽度为正文宽度的80%,`{图片文件名}`为插入的图片文件名。`\caption`是给图片添加标题,`\label`是给图片添加标签,用于在文中引用该图片。
需要注意的是,在LaTeX中插入图片时,需要将图片文件放在与.tex文件同一个目录下或者使用相对路径指定图片文件路径。
latex中figure* 和 figure的区别
在LaTeX中,`figure`和`figure*`都是用于插入图片的环境,但它们有一些区别。
`figure`环境会在页面的顶部或底部插入图片,并在图片周围添加一些空白以使其更好地融入文本。如果图片太大而无法适应当前页面,则它将被推迟到下一页。`figure`环境的语法如下:
```latex
\begin{figure}[placement]
\centering
\includegraphics[options]{imagefile}
\caption{caption}
\label{fig:label}
\end{figure}
```
其中,`placement`参数用于指定图片的位置,可以是以下值之一:
- `h`:尝试将图片放置在当前位置。
- `t`:尝试将图片放置在页面的顶部。
- `b`:尝试将图片放置在页面的底部。
- `p`:尝试将图片放置在一个单独的页面上。
- `!`:强制执行指定的位置。
`figure*`环境与`figure`环境类似,但它可以在双栏文档中插入宽度超过一列的图片。`figure*`环境的语法与`figure`环境相同,只需在环境名称前添加一个星号即可。
下面是一个使用`figure`环境插入图片的例子:
```latex
\begin{figure}[h]
\centering
\includegraphics[scale=0.5]{example.png}
\caption{An example image.}
\label{fig:example}
\end{figure}
```
下面是一个使用`figure*`环境插入跨越两列的图片的例子:
```latex
\begin{figure*}[h]
\centering
\includegraphics[scale=0.8]{example.png}
\caption{An example image that spans two columns.}
\label{fig:example}
\end{figure*}
```
阅读全文